### Audit Item: Tailhound CLI Access Review

Hey plugin folks — quick check for the audit. If your plugin shells out to the Tailhound log-tailing CLI, confirm you're on v3 or later (older versions skip the redaction filter, which is a no-go). Also verify your plugin doesn't cache raw log lines to disk. Tick the box once you've confirmed both. Questions on this item go to the maintainer named below.

signatory, yahog-badug: Quenix Ulaael

### Checklist item 7 — Verify image cache leak fix

Before signing off the Quillmark release, run the soak test: load 500 images through the Fernbox gallery view, then idle 10 minutes. Heap should return to baseline within 5%. If it doesn't, the eviction fix regressed — stop the release and ping the platform channel. Don't skip this; the leak shipped twice before because nobody checked. Record results against the build token below.

pipeline stamp: htk21_cc68b8e00e3cb5ca75ae8

- [ ] Goods lift (Dock B, Ferncroft Depot): reserved for deliveries only, 22:00–06:00. Do not use for personal movement between floors. Pallet trucks stay in the lift lobby, never in the car itself. Report jams to the shift lead before resetting. Night-shift starters need the lift call panel unlocked; enter the pass code below.

badge for bahop-tajof: bdg-SYX-0

Subject: DR drill results — Harrowfield telemetry gateway. Team, Thursday's disaster-recovery drill for the Ploughline farm-equipment telemetry gateway went cleanly: we failed over from the Dunmere site to the Coldbrook standby in eleven minutes, and tractor telemetry resumed with no data loss. For future maintainers: the failover script requires unsealing the Ploughline credentials vault at the standby site. For the next drill, unseal it using the recovery passphrase noted below.

recovery phrase for bawef-kagag: druath-aldix-brieth-weniel-sorox

Please note that Lanwick Systems has recalled the Sentria-model door sensors installed at our Corvus Lane entrance. Until replacements arrive, visitors must be badged in manually at the main desk, and assistants should escort guests the full way to meeting rooms. The manual entry keypad at the side vestibule accepts the code below.

staff pass of baweg-bawep = bdg-AIU-1